IBS Software is a leading global SaaS provider to the travel industry, helping airlines, airports, hospitality providers, cruise lines, and travel businesses optimize operations and deliver exceptional customer experiences. With over 5,400 employees worldwide and a 29-year track record of innovation, IBS Software delivers mission-critical solutions, including its iFlight suite for airline crew management, operations control, disruption management, and optimization. Role Overview

We are seeking a highly experienced Strategic Product Consultant with deep expertise in Airline Crew Planning Optimization & Crew Management to join our iFlight team.

In this customer-facing consulting role, you will serve as the critical bridge between airline customers and the IBS product organization. You will partner with airline operations leaders to understand business challenges and opportunities, lead discovery workshops, recommend industry best practices, validate business value, and guide customers toward product-aligned operational processes.

The ideal candidate brings substantial hands-on experience in crew planning, pairing, rostering, and optimization, and crew management, combined with the ability to engage senior airline stakeholders and influence strategic decision-making.

Key Responsibilities

  • Act as a trusted advisor to airline customers on crew planning, crew optimization, and crew management strategies.
  • Lead discovery sessions, workshops, product consultations, adoption assessments, and business process assessments.
  • Help customers align operational requirements with IBS product capabilities and industry best practices.
  • Conduct Proof of Value (PoV), benchmarking, and business value exercises with airline customers.
  • Collaborate closely with Product Management, Engineering, Customer Success, and Sales teams to translate customer needs into product enhancements and roadmap recommendations.
  • Provide market, operational, and competitive insights to influence product vision and strategy.
  • Support pre-sales activities, solution positioning, and customer evaluations when required.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with airline operations leaders and executive stakeholders.

Required Qualifications

  • 8+ years of experience in airline crew management, crew planning, and optimization, with flexibility for exceptional candidates.
  • Deep practical expertise in Crew Pairing Optimization, Crew Rostering Optimization, Crew Training Management, Vacation Planning, Crew Planning, Manpower Planning, Crew Tracking, Disruption Recovery, Crew Logistics, and other crew management functions.
  • Strong understanding of industry-standard airline operational processes, crew management best practices, and emerging industry trends.
  • Experience engaging with senior airline stakeholders and guiding strategic business decisions and influencing business process changes effectively.
  • Understanding how modern technologies influence airline operations, crew management processes, and the broader industry landscape.
  • Ability to assess customer challenges and recommend operational and technology-driven solutions while considering technical feasibility and alignment with the product framework.
  • Strong presentation, facilitation, and stakeholder management skills.
  • Experience conducting Proof of Value (PoV) exercises and benchmarking activities to demonstrate product value and business benefits.
  • Willingness to travel up to 70% internationally.
